ABOUT THE TEACHER: Finis Jhung is a world-renowned ballet master who has been featured on CBS THS MORNING, written The Finis Jhung Ballet Technique: A Guide for Teachers & Students and produced more than 45 instructional videos. ABOUT THE VIDEO: Finis Jhung shows each exercise, Glenn Keenan of The New York City Ballet does it, Finis analyzes and coaches, and Glenn repeats. You’ll perfect your pas de bourrées dessous (under) and dessus (over). You’ll develop balance and strength as you learn to relevé in passé and arabesque. The waltz step (pas de valse) teaches you to articulate your steps and develops correct alignment and balance. You will develop movement skills that allow you to change feet quickly, even as you switch directions and turn around. Your elevation work includes petit pas de chats, changements, sissone simple, and échappé sauté. After you’ve mastered these centered exercises, you’ll find you’ve gained strength, speed, and range of movement. To dance is to live. The CD music is by Scott Killian. EXERCISES: 1. Tendu plié, pas de bourrée dessous, passé en arrière; 2. Pas de bourrée dessus, dessous, tendu, fondu arabesque; 3. Fondu derrière, pas de bouree dessous-dessus, grand rond de jambe; 4. Fondu arabesque, pas de bourrée en tournant, fondu derrière, temps lié; 5. Pas de valse en avant & en arrière, temps lié, tendu pose; 6. Relevé en arabesque, battement glissé, fondu derrière, pas de bourrée dessous; 7. Pas de valse en arrière & en avant, relevé arabesque, pas de bourrée dessous; 8. Slow relevé passé en arrière, relevé arabesque, pas de bourrée en tournant; 9. Coupé terre à terre, relevé passé en arrière; 10. Quick relevé passé en arrière, glissé-relevé arabesque, pas de bourrée dessous, changements; 11. Petit pas de chat, fondu arabesque, changement; 12. Changement, sissone simple derrière, pas de bourrée dessus- dessus, changement; 13. Echappé sauté, sissone simple, pas de bourrée, relevé arabesque, fondu arabesque, pose.

Just like a real intermediate/advanced intermediate ballet class
I'm thrilled to be able to review this; I got this today and am so happy with it. There are no previews that I know of available of this product, so I took a real chance. I could tell from youtube previews of Barre level 1 that it was too easy.FJ Technique Level 3 Barrework is really for folks who 1) started as adult learners and have had adult learning classes for some time now and are looking to advance their skills to the advanced intermediate level; and 2) people who have had extensive dance training previously who are looking to refresh their skills and conditioning. The key here is form. A certain level of dance comprehension is presupposed. If you do not have a dance vocabulary, you might end up hurting yourself with bad form and poorly executed rond de jambes, tendues, etc.This is not a snazzy, hip or 'cool' production; it is rather old school with the camera in a stationary position at an angle and never moving. You do not get zoom ins though the camera is close enough to see detail and FJ is excellent at describing things like turnout and placement. The footwork is not fancy; these are barre combos. This is meant to mimic a real, quality ballet class barre component. As such, it is true to life, and very very slow. Any non-dancer or absolute beginner will look at this and think, "piece of cake." However, if you pay attention to form, and you really must, you will benefit from extreme strength training and conditioning. The attention to detail FJ provides his students is quite good, he is encouraging and really pays attention to form.As with all true ballet classes, this class is anything but fast paced. It is slow, steady and precise. All as it should be. This DVD is clearly not for everybody; it is really geared towards people who are concerned with form. If you are looking for a cardio experience, this is not it.I highly recommend this DVD for serious students of ballet who want to perfect technique and advance their skills at home. I would give 5 stars, but the production quality could have been better. However, in the end, this is not a huge problem; the form and content are excellent.
